Meeting notes — Dornick & Vale office move (excerpt, for dispatch). Quick recap: we're shifting the third floor to the new Milbrook Crescent building over two weekends. Dispatch handles crate pickups Friday evenings only — don't book anything before 18:00 or facilities will grumble. Sensitive HR and finance crates are tagged orange and go in the sealed van, separate run, no mixing with general furniture loads. For the orange-tag run, Thornley Movers said their driver will only release or accept crates once given this phrase:

dispatch memo: the holius casvan courier leaves the ralir kasion rusdor oliion fraeth lammir julox belys ledger at gate 3561 under passcode 522203

CI note — Lanternfall autoscaler flake. The queue-depth autoscaler overshoots when the Pellworth smoke suite enqueues in bulk; depth spikes, scaler adds four workers, queue drains, workers churn. Fix in this PR: 30s smoothing window plus a min-hold of two minutes. Reviewer: check the hysteresis math in scaler.go, and confirm the drain test asserts on settled worker count, not peak. Repro was consistent on the staging pool. Token from the failing run is below.

build token for tawif-bahip: htk31_68bba16e1afabfef4ecc69408c06f16

## Onboarding: Pagination in the Brellum Public API

For the weekly eng sync: all list endpoints use cursor pagination. Clients pass a cursor and a limit (max 100); responses include the next cursor or null. Never expose raw offsets — they leak row counts and break under concurrent writes. Deprecation of the old page-number params lands next quarter; flag any internal tools still using them. Restoring the pagination config snapshot in a cold-start scenario requires the recovery passphrase, written below:

recovery phrase for fahog-yahif: wenael-fraox